PHOENIX – The University of Texas Rio Grande Valley (UTRGV) Vaqueros men's soccer team hung tough with the Grand Canyon University Lopes but fell 4-1 on Sunday at GCU Stadium.
The Vaqueros (4-7, 1-3 WAC) controlled possession most of the first half as they put pressure on the Lopes (6-4-2, 1-1-1 WAC). UTRGV had several opportunities in front of the GCU goal but couldn't put them away as GCU goalkeeper Leon Schmidt made a couple of saves.
GCU made their opportunities count as Samuel Lossou scored a goal in the ninth minute for the 1-0 lead.
In the second half, the Vaqueros continued to control the possession, but the back line of the Lopes combined to deny the opportunities. GCU quickly countered on a free kick and added another goal in the 54
th minute as Clayton Duarte got one passed UTRGV goalkeeper
Alexis Gonzalez making it 2-0.
GCU added another goal in the 60
th minute as Bright Nutornutsi was able to sneak one into the goal on multiple looks in front of the goal and then added another goal in the 81
st minute as Parker Gamboa scored to make it 4-0.
UTRGV got their goal in the 82
nd minute as a foul in the box gave the Vaqueros a penalty kick. Graduate student
Bryant Farkarlun converted the penalty kick for his third goal of the season putting a cap on the scoring.
The Vaqueros competed with the Lopes as they were outshot 14 to 11 and 7 to 4 on goal.
Gonzalez finished the night with three saves.
The Vaqueros will be back in action on Thursday, Oct. 12, when they host No. 17 Seattle U at the UTRGV Soccer and Track & Field Complex.
